Maintenance Instructions
Accidental Starts can cause
severe injury or death.
Disconnect and ground spark
plug lead(s) before servicing.
Safety is an obligation of owner. Periodic inspection, adjustment and lubrication will keep your
generator in safest and most effi cient condition possible. Most important points of generator
inspection, adjustment, and lubrication are explained on following pages.
Maintenance Schedule
After fi rst 50 Hours of operation
● Service/replace precleaner (K).
● Change oil and fi lter (AE).
Every 250 Hours
1
● Change oil.
● Replace air cleaner element (L).
● Replace fuel fi lters (G).
Every 500 Hours
1
● Replace internal oil fi lter (AE).
● Replace fuel fi lters (G).
● Clean fuel tank.
● Clean spark arrester.
Every 500 Hours
2
● Set and clean injectors.
Perform these procedures more frequently under severe, dusty, dirty conditions.
1
Have a Kohler portable dealer perform this service.
